In 2017, the typical out-of-pocket restrict for MA-PD enrollees is $5,219, about the identical as in 2016 ($5,223) and up from $four,313 in 2011 . HMO enrollees have typically had lower out-of-pocket limits than enrollees in native PPOs or regional PPOs, and this stays the case in 2017. More than half of all enrollees (52%) are in plans with limits above $5,000 in 2017, similar to 2016.

In general, when you’re enrolled in Medicare, you don’t need to take motion to resume your coverage every year. This is true whether or not you're in Original Medicare, a Medicare Advantage plan, or a Medicare prescription drug plan. As long as you proceed to pay any necessary premiums, your Medicare coverage should routinely renew yearly with a number of exceptions as described under. MA plans might cost cost-sharing for a service that is above or under the standard Medicare cost-sharing for that service. However, MA plans can't impose cost-sharing for chemotherapy administration providers, renal dialysis services, and expert nursing care services that exceed the fee-sharing for these services under conventional Medicare. Medical Savings Account plans MSA plans combine a high-deductible health plan with a particular savings account.

Private Fee-For-Service plans PFFS plans may or might not have a provider community, however cover any provider who accepts Medicare. If the plan doesn’t include prescription drug coverage, you can even enroll in a standalone Part D plan individually. Special Needs Plans Special Needs Plans have benefits that cover special health care or financial needs.
